Hi,
During a rebuild of all packages in sid, your package failed to build on
amd64.
Relevant part:
> g++ -c -m64 -pipe -O2 -Wall -W -D_REENTRANT -fPIC -DQT_NO_DEBUG -DQT_GUI_LIB
> -DQT_NETWORK_LIB -DQT_CORE_LIB -DQT_SHARED
> -I/usr/share/qt4/mkspecs/linux-g++-64 -I. -I/usr/include/qt4/QtCore
> -I/usr/include/qt4/QtNetwork -I/usr/include/qt4/QtGui -I/usr/include/qt4
> -Isrc -I. -o qtlocalpeer.o src/qtlocalpeer.cpp
> src/qtlocalpeer.cpp: In constructor 'QtLocalPeer::QtLocalPeer(QObject*, const
> QString&)':
> src/qtlocalpeer.cpp:103:54: error: '::getuid' has not been declared
> src/qtlocalpeer.cpp:103:54: note: suggested alternative:
> In file included from src/qtlockedfile_unix.cpp:49:0,
> from src/qtlocalpeer.cpp:67:
> /usr/include/unistd.h:694:16: note: 'QtLP_Private::getuid'
> make[4]: *** [qtlocalpeer.o] Error 1
